Fiscal Year 2008 Child and Adult Care Food
Program Renewal Application Was Due
September 21, 2007
Have you submitted the CACFP renewal application for fiscal year 2008? Has it been
approved? If you are not sure, check Child Nutrition ACES. The Sponsor Application,
Site Application(s), Annual Budget, and Management Plan (when applicable) must all
be approved. If you did not receive the approval letter in your IWAS inbox, click on
the Sponsor Application Links and select Document Archive.
If you find any part of your application in Pending status, click on the word Pending to
find out why. It may say you were supposed to submit documents to this office; did
you send them in with your agreement number written on them?
If all your application documents are not approved by the end of October and we have
not called you, you should call to see if we received all the documents. Otherwise,
the fewer phone calls we receive gives us more time to concentrate on approving the
applications. Your assistance is greatly appreciated.
Annual Financial Report Due Before
December 17
The 2007 Annual Financial Report (AFR) must be submitted prior to Monday,
December 17. The fiscal year 2007 AFR is to be completed for the time period of
October 1, 2006, through September 30, 2007.
Federal Regulations 7CFR226.15(e)(13) states that each institution participating in
the Child and Adult Care Food Program (CACFP) shall keep documentation of
nonprofit food service. A nonprofit food service means CACFP reimbursement is
used only for the food service operation. The Monthly Profit (or Loss) Summary is
one tool that helps you collect this information on a monthly basis. Add each line item
from each of the twelve Monthly Profit (or Loss) Summary reports to gather your
